Greek-American defense agreement submitted to the Parliament
- Written by E.Tsiliopoulos
The submission of the new five-year Greek-American defense agreement has now been officially submitted to the Parliament by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
Among other things, the new agreement (MTCA), which will last for five years, will secure the presence of the Americans in areas such as Larissa, Stefanovikio, Alexandroupolis and Souda.
According to the planning of the Parliament, the defense agreement is expected to be discussed in the competent parliamentary committee next Tuesday and will be put for discussion and voting in the Plenary on Thursday. It is noted that there will be three rounds of speakers and it is possible that the political leaders will also be speaking.
